Background
In the diamond processing process, the method comprises a plurality of steps, wherein the diamond is subjected to sand washing treatment, the sand washing treatment is to place the diamond to be processed into a container for high-temperature treatment, impurities in the diamond are removed after reaction of a high-temperature chemical agent, and the diamond is washed clean by clear water.

Detailed Description
Embodiments of the present invention will be described in detail below with reference to the accompanying drawings.
As shown in fig. 1-2, the utility model discloses a sand washing device for grinding wheel machining, including washing husky pond 1 and washing husky board 2, wash husky pond 1 and include lateral wall 11, the top of lateral wall 11 has the spacing groove 12 that is used for placing wash husky board 2, lateral wall 11 hug closely the bottom of spacing groove 12 and have equipment compartment 13, equipment compartment 13 has with wash husky board 2 matched with telescopic cylinder 14, wash husky board 2 including with telescopic cylinder 14 matched with frame 21, laid in frame 2 and washed husky filter screen 22, make through telescopic cylinder 14 wash husky board 2 up-and-down motion in washing husky pond 1, and then make the diamond abrasive material on the filter screen 22 of washing husky washed clean;
a circulating filter tank 3 is arranged on one side of the sand washing tank 1, the sand washing tank 1 is communicated with the bottom of the circulating filter tank 3, a fixing groove 31 is formed in the middle of the circulating filter tank 3, a fixing frame 32 is arranged on the fixing groove 31, a filter screen 33 is arranged in the fixing frame 32, and waste liquid generated in the sand washing process is filtered by the filter screen 33 when entering the circulating filter tank 3;
the one side bottom that the husky pond 1 was kept away from to circulation filtering ponds 3 is equipped with row silt valve 34, the top of circulation filtering ponds 3 and be close to filter screen 33 one end and be equipped with water pump 4, the drainage end of water pump 4 extends to through inlet tube 41 wash the top port in husky pond 1, wash the water of husky bottom of the pool simultaneously and filter the back through filter screen 33, carry through water pump 4 and wash husky pond 1 top, reach used repeatedly's purpose, and then reduce the consumption of water to this reduces and washes husky cost.
When in use, water is injected into the sand washing pool 1 to ensure that the water overflows the sand washing plate 2, then the diamond abrasive to be cleaned is added into the sand washing plate 2, the sand washing plate 2 is placed on the limiting groove 12, the sand washing plate moves up and down in the limit groove 12 of the sand washing pool 1 by controlling the telescopic cylinder 14, so as to simulate manual sand washing and achieve the aim of cleaning, the sand washing tank 1 is communicated with the circulating filter tank 3, the water level in the sand washing tank 1 is consistent with that in the circulating filter tank 3 due to the action of pressure intensity, the clean water above the filter screen 33 at the top of the circulating filter tank 3 is conveyed to the sand washing tank 1 through the water pump 4, at the moment, the water in the sand washing tank 1 enters the circulating filter tank 3, when the sand washing water needs to be replaced, impurities generated in the sand washing process are communicated with waste liquid and discharged through the silt discharging valve 34.
As a preferable scheme of the above embodiment, in order to avoid that the diamond abrasive is accumulated on the sand washing filter screen 22 by the excessive water pressure of the water outlet of the water inlet pipe 35, the water outlet end of the water inlet pipe 35 is provided with a pressure reducing valve 42.
As a preferable scheme of the above embodiment, in order to facilitate cleaning of the waste liquid, the bottom of the filtering tank 3 is an inclined conical surface, and the vertex of the conical surface is the lowest point of the inclined surface, and the lowest point extends to the sludge discharge valve 31.
As a preferable mode of the above embodiment, in order to facilitate replacement of the filter net 33 and secure fixation of the filter net 33 in the fixing groove 31, the filter net 33 is fixed to the fixing groove 31 by bolts.
